+ generate better code for division by negative power of 2 constants in the x86
(i386 and x86_64) code generator (same as the division by a positive power of 2, followed by a NEG instruction, to invert the sign of the result; previously the code generator generated an IMUL instruction with a magic constant, followed by shift; the new code sequence should be both shorter and faster) git-svn-id: trunk@37003 -
